- Carl Hagelin has been impressive since his first game after being recalled from the Connecticut Whale. Thus far he has three goals, and three assists in eight total games as a Ranger. Joe takes a look at how Carl Hagelin has emerged in the same footsteps as Ryan McDonagh.
